Output e570c5d8b55689594d92150c5963ad1e6eaf5dbf252442d67e9e2aa9dba15f28:9

value
288159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2793d780991637de69c9e1b4405a9338124eb9 OP_EQUAL
address
34FtFoqj6PK2FMjg1sYZpijtejuamSK1C5
transaction
e570c5d8b55689594d92150c5963ad1e6eaf5dbf252442d67e9e2aa9dba15f28
confirmations
337811
spent
true